Understanding Your Needs
Before diving into the world of laptop brands, it’s essential to understand your specific needs and requirements. Working from home demands a laptop that can handle various tasks, from basic office work to more demanding applications like video editing or software development. Assessing your needs will help you narrow down your options and choose a laptop that meets your expectations.
When evaluating your needs, consider the following factors:
Your budget: Laptops can range from a few hundred to several thousand dollars.
Your work type: Different professions require different laptop specifications.
Your mobility: If you plan to work from various locations, a lightweight and portable laptop is essential.
Your connectivity needs: Ensure the laptop has the necessary ports and connectivity options.
Top Laptop Brands for Working from Home
Several laptop brands stand out for their performance, reliability, and features. Let’s explore some of the top contenders:
Dell
Dell is a well-established brand that offers a wide range of laptops, from budget-friendly options to high-end models. Their XPS and Inspiron lines are popular among remote workers, providing a great balance of performance, portability, and affordability. Dell laptops are known for their long battery life, making them ideal for long work hours.
Lenovo
Lenovo is another prominent brand that offers a variety of laptops, including the popular ThinkPad and Yoga lines. Their laptops are renowned for their durability and reliability, making them a great choice for professionals who require a laptop that can withstand heavy use. Lenovo laptops often feature advanced security features, ensuring your data remains safe and secure.
HP
HP is a well-known brand that offers a wide range of laptops, from basic to advanced models. Their Envy and Pavilion lines are popular among remote workers, providing a great balance of performance, features, and affordability. HP laptops are known for their impressive display quality, making them ideal for professionals who require a laptop for graphic design, video editing, or other visually demanding tasks.
Apple
Apple is a premium brand that offers high-end laptops, including the popular MacBook Air and MacBook Pro lines. Their laptops are renowned for their ease of use, security features, and integration with other Apple devices. Apple laptops are ideal for professionals who require a laptop for creative tasks, such as video editing, graphic design, or music production.

What are the key features to look for in a laptop for video conferencing and online meetings?
When it comes to video conferencing and online meetings, there are several key features to look for in a laptop. First and foremost, you need a laptop with a high-quality webcam and microphone. Look for laptops with 1080p or 4K webcams, as well as dual-array microphones that can pick up your voice clearly. You should also consider the laptop’s display quality, as a good display can make a big difference in the overall video conferencing experience. A laptop with a high-resolution display and good color accuracy can help you look professional and engaged during online meetings.
In addition to the webcam and display, you should also consider the laptop’s processor, RAM, and internet connectivity. A fast processor and plenty of RAM can help ensure that your video conferences run smoothly, without lag or interruptions. You should also look for laptops with fast and reliable internet connectivity, such as Wi-Fi 6 or Ethernet. Finally, consider the laptop’s portability and battery life, as you may need to take your laptop to different locations for meetings. By looking for these key features, you can find a laptop that is well-suited for video conferencing and online meetings, and helps you stay productive and connected while working from home.
How do I ensure the security and privacy of my laptop and data when working from home?
Ensuring the security and privacy of your laptop and data when working from home requires several steps. First and foremost, you should install anti-virus software and a firewall to protect your laptop from malware and other online threats. You should also use strong passwords and enable two-factor authentication to prevent unauthorized access to your laptop and data. Additionally, you should keep your operating system and software up to date, as newer versions often include security patches and other features that can help protect your data.
You should also consider using a virtual private network (VPN) to encrypt your internet traffic and protect your data when working remotely. A VPN can help prevent hackers from intercepting your data, and can also help you access company resources and networks securely. Finally, you should be mindful of physical security, such as keeping your laptop in a safe location and using a lock to prevent theft. By taking these steps, you can help ensure the security and privacy of your laptop and data, and protect yourself and your company from potential threats. You should also consider backing up your data regularly, and using encryption to protect sensitive information.
